news 2026/3/11 23:43:48

电商人必看:RMBG-2.0批量抠图实战,商品主图制作效率翻倍

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
电商人必看:RMBG-2.0批量抠图实战,商品主图制作效率翻倍

电商人必看:RMBG-2.0批量抠图实战,商品主图制作效率翻倍

如果你是电商从业者,每天都要处理几十上百张商品图片,那你一定懂这种痛苦:找设计师抠图太贵,自己用PS太慢,在线工具又担心图片隐私。一张张手动处理,不仅效率低下,还经常因为边缘抠不干净被客户投诉。

今天我要分享的,就是能让你彻底告别这种烦恼的解决方案——基于RMBG-2.0模型的本地智能抠图工具。这不是普通的在线工具,而是一个可以部署在你电脑上的专业级抠图系统,支持批量处理、隐私安全、效果媲美专业设计师。

1. 为什么电商人需要专业的抠图工具?

1.1 电商图片处理的真实痛点

我们先来看看电商运营每天面临的图片处理挑战:

  • 批量处理需求大:一个店铺上新,少则几十个SKU,多则上百个,每张商品图都需要抠图换背景
  • 时间成本高:用Photoshop手动抠一张图,熟练工也要5-10分钟,一天下来什么都干不了
  • 质量不稳定:毛发、半透明材质、复杂边缘,手动抠图很难处理干净
  • 隐私风险:用在线工具,商品图片上传到第三方服务器,存在泄露风险
  • 成本压力:外包给设计师,一张图5-10元,批量处理成本惊人

1.2 传统解决方案的局限性

解决方案优点缺点适合场景
Photoshop手动抠图精度高,可控性强耗时,需要专业技能,批量处理效率低少量精品图处理
在线抠图工具操作简单,无需安装有次数限制,图片隐私风险,网络依赖偶尔处理几张图
外包设计师专业效果好,省心成本高,沟通成本,时间不可控预算充足的重要项目
传统AI工具速度快,操作简单效果一般,边缘处理差,不支持批量对质量要求不高的场景

看到这里你可能要问:有没有一种方案,既能保证专业级抠图效果,又能批量快速处理,还不用担心图片隐私?

这就是我今天要介绍的RMBG-2.0本地抠图工具。

2. RMBG-2.0:目前最强的开源抠图模型

2.1 技术实力有多强?

RMBG-2.0是BRIA AI在2024年发布的最新版本,相比之前的v1.4版本,准确率从73.26%直接提升到了90.14%。这个提升幅度在AI领域可以说是跨越式的进步。

它采用了一种叫做BiRefNet(双边参考网络)的架构,简单理解就是“左右开弓”:

  • 一边分析图片的全局结构
  • 一边关注局部的细节特征
  • 最后把两边的结果融合起来,得到最精准的分割

这种设计让它在处理复杂边缘时表现特别出色,比如:

  • 宠物的毛发
  • 玻璃杯的透明边缘
  • 衣服的蕾丝花边
  • 商品的细小配件

2.2 为什么选择本地部署?

你可能用过一些在线的AI抠图工具,效果也不错,但本地部署有几个不可替代的优势:

隐私安全第一所有图片都在你的电脑上处理,不上传到任何服务器。对于电商商家来说,未发布的新品图片、独家设计的商品图,这些都是商业机密,绝对不能外泄。

无使用限制在线工具通常有次数限制,免费版一天只能处理几张图。本地部署后,你想处理多少就处理多少,24小时不间断运行都没问题。

速度更快不用等待网络上传下载,特别是处理高清大图时,本地GPU加速的速度优势非常明显。

定制化空间你可以根据自己的需求调整参数,或者集成到自己的工作流中,实现全自动化处理。

3. 快速上手:10分钟搭建你的专属抠图工作站

3.1 环境准备(超级简单版)

很多人看到“本地部署”就头疼,觉得要懂编程、会配置环境。其实这个工具已经封装得极其简单,你只需要:

  1. 一台Windows电脑(Win10/Win11都可以)
  2. Python环境(如果没安装,去官网下载安装包,一路下一步就行)
  3. 基本的硬盘空间(大概2-3GB)

如果你的电脑有独立显卡(NVIDIA显卡,显存4GB以上),那效果会更好,处理速度更快。没有显卡用CPU也能跑,就是稍微慢一点。

3.2 一键启动,像打开软件一样简单

工具基于Streamlit开发,这是一个专门用来做数据可视化应用的工具。对你来说,最大的好处就是:所有操作都在浏览器里完成,界面跟普通软件一样直观。

启动命令简单到不能再简单:

# 进入工具目录 cd RMBG-2.0 # 安装依赖(只需要运行一次) pip install -r requirements.txt # 启动工具 streamlit run app.py

运行最后一条命令后,你的浏览器会自动打开一个页面,看到的就是抠图工具的界面。整个过程不需要你懂任何命令行操作,跟打开一个普通软件没什么区别。

3.3 界面布局:一眼就会用

工具的界面设计得非常直观,分为左右两列:

左列(上传区)

  • 文件上传按钮:点击选择你要处理的图片
  • 原始图片预览:上传后立即显示原图
  • 开始抠图按钮:大大的蓝色按钮,点它就开始处理

右列(结果区)

  • 抠图结果预览:实时显示处理后的效果
  • 蒙版查看:可以看AI是怎么“思考”的(可选)
  • 下载按钮:一键保存透明背景的PNG图片

整个界面没有任何复杂的选项,就是“上传→处理→下载”三步走,真正做到了零门槛。

4. 实战演示:从单张到批量的完整工作流

4.1 单张图片处理:看看效果有多惊艳

我们先从最简单的单张图片开始,看看这个工具的实际表现。

我找了几张电商常见的“难题图片”:

案例1:毛绒玩具

  • 难点:毛发边缘复杂,传统工具容易抠出锯齿感
  • RMBG-2.0表现:毛发根根分明,边缘过渡自然,就像专业设计师用钢笔工具一点点抠出来的

案例2:透明玻璃杯

  • 难点:透明部分与背景融合,区分难度大
  • RMBG-2.0表现:准确识别透明区域,保留玻璃质感,背景去除干净

案例3:复杂背景下的首饰

  • 难点:细小零件多,背景颜色与商品接近
  • RMBG-2.0表现:每个小零件都完整保留,没有误删,边缘清晰

处理一张1024×1024的图片,在GPU上只需要0.5-1.5秒,在CPU上大概3-5秒。这个速度意味着什么?你上传图片的功夫,它已经处理完了。

4.2 批量处理技巧:效率提升10倍的关键

单张处理已经很快了,但真正的效率提升来自批量处理。电商场景下,我们很少只处理一张图。

方法一:简单循环批量处理

如果你有编程基础,可以写一个简单的Python脚本:

import os from PIL import Image import streamlit as st # 假设你的图片都在一个文件夹里 image_folder = "D:/商品图片/" output_folder = "D:/抠图结果/" # 创建输出文件夹 os.makedirs(output_folder, exist_ok=True) # 获取所有图片文件 image_files = [f for f in os.listdir(image_folder) if f.lower().endswith(('.png', '.jpg', '.jpeg'))] print(f"找到 {len(image_files)} 张待处理图片") # 这里需要根据实际工具接口调整 # 实际使用时,你需要调用工具的抠图函数,而不是直接使用PIL for i, filename in enumerate(image_files, 1): input_path = os.path.join(image_folder, filename) output_path = os.path.join(output_folder, f"抠图_{filename}") # 调用抠图处理(伪代码,实际需要根据工具API调整) # result = rmbg_process(input_path) # result.save(output_path) print(f"处理进度: {i}/{len(image_files)} - {filename}")

方法二:使用现成的批量处理脚本

更简单的方法是使用工具自带的批量处理功能(如果有的话),或者找一些社区分享的批量处理脚本。很多开发者已经封装好了“文件夹监视”功能,你只需要把图片扔进一个文件夹,工具就会自动处理并保存到另一个文件夹。

4.3 集成到电商工作流

抠图不是终点,而是起点。处理好的透明背景图片,可以无缝集成到你的电商工作流中:

场景1:统一白底主图

# 给所有抠好的图片加上纯白背景 from PIL import Image def add_white_background(image_path, output_path): # 打开透明背景图片 img = Image.open(image_path).convert("RGBA") # 创建白色背景 white_bg = Image.new("RGB", img.size, (255, 255, 255)) # 合并 white_bg.paste(img, (0, 0), img) white_bg.save(output_path)

场景2:批量生成场景图把抠好的商品图,自动合成到不同的场景模板中,一键生成多套主图。

场景3:生成商品细节图用同样的方法处理商品细节图,保证所有图片背景统一,提升店铺专业度。

5. 高级技巧:让抠图效果更完美的几个小秘密

5.1 预处理:给AI更好的“原材料”

有时候AI抠图效果不好,不是因为模型不行,而是输入的图片有问题。几个简单的预处理技巧,能让效果立竿见影:

技巧1:统一图片尺寸

  • 如果图片太大,先适当缩小(建议最长边不超过2000像素)
  • 如果图片太小,适当放大后再处理

技巧2:调整对比度

  • 背景与主体颜色太接近时,适当提高对比度
  • 用简单的代码就能实现:
from PIL import Image, ImageEnhance def enhance_contrast(image_path, factor=1.5): img = Image.open(image_path) enhancer = ImageEnhance.Contrast(img) enhanced_img = enhancer.enhance(factor) return enhanced_img

技巧3:去除复杂水印如果图片上有水印,先用简单的图像处理去除,避免干扰AI判断。

5.2 后处理:微调让效果更完美

RMBG-2.0的效果已经很好,但如果你追求极致,可以做一些后处理:

边缘平滑处理有时候AI抠图的边缘会有轻微的锯齿感,可以用高斯模糊稍微平滑一下:

from PIL import ImageFilter def smooth_edges(image_path, radius=1): img = Image.open(image_path) # 只对Alpha通道(透明度通道)进行模糊 r, g, b, a = img.split() a_smooth = a.filter(ImageFilter.GaussianBlur(radius=radius)) smoothed_img = Image.merge("RGBA", (r, g, b, a_smooth)) return smoothed_img

细小漏洞修补对于有复杂镂空的商品(比如藤编篮子),AI可能会把一些镂空部分误判为背景。这时候可以手动修补:

def fill_small_holes(mask_array, max_hole_size=50): """填充掩码中的小洞""" from scipy import ndimage # 找到所有连通区域 labeled, num_features = ndimage.label(mask_array) # 计算每个区域的大小 sizes = ndimage.sum(mask_array, labeled, range(num_features + 1)) # 标记太小的区域为背景 mask_size = sizes < max_hole_size mask_array[mask_size[labeled]] = 0 return mask_array

5.3 性能优化:处理速度再提升

如果你每天要处理成百上千张图片,速度就是金钱。几个优化技巧:

GPU内存优化

# 在代码开始时设置,减少GPU内存占用 import torch torch.backends.cudnn.benchmark = True torch.set_float32_matmul_precision('high')

批量推理不要一张一张处理,而是攒够一批一起处理:

def batch_process(image_paths, batch_size=4): """批量处理图片""" results = [] for i in range(0, len(image_paths), batch_size): batch_paths = image_paths[i:i+batch_size] batch_images = [load_image(path) for path in batch_paths] # 将多张图片堆叠成一个批次 batch_tensor = torch.stack(batch_images) # 一次性推理 with torch.no_grad(): batch_masks = model(batch_tensor) # 保存结果 for j, mask in enumerate(batch_masks): save_result(batch_paths[j], mask) print(f"已处理: {i+batch_size}/{len(image_paths)}") return results

缓存机制对于经常要处理的图片(比如同一个商品的不同角度),可以缓存处理结果,避免重复计算。

6. 实际效果对比:RMBG-2.0 vs 其他方案

说了这么多,到底效果怎么样?我们直接看对比:

6.1 质量对比

我用了同一张商品图,分别用不同方法处理:

处理方法边缘处理细节保留处理速度适用场景
RMBG-2.0本地版专业电商、批量处理
在线AI工具偶尔使用、不敏感图片
Photoshop手动精品图、极高质量要求
传统抠图软件简单背景、快速出图

6.2 成本对比

假设一个中型电商店铺,每月需要处理500张商品图:

方案单张成本月成本年成本附加价值
RMBG-2.0本地版电费+折旧≈0.1元50元600元随时可用、隐私安全
外包设计师5-10元2500-5000元3-6万元省心、专业
在线工具会员0.5-1元250-500元3000-6000元方便、无需维护
雇佣美工月薪5000+5000+元6万+元全职服务、多功能

从成本角度看,本地部署的方案优势明显,一次投入,长期使用。

6.3 效率对比

处理100张商品主图的时间对比:

  • RMBG-2.0批量处理:10-15分钟(全自动)
  • 在线工具单张处理:50-60分钟(需要手动上传下载)
  • Photoshop手动处理:8-10小时(专业美工)
  • 外包设计师:1-2天(含沟通时间)

效率差距不是一点半点,而是数量级的差异。

7. 总结

7.1 为什么RMBG-2.0是电商人的最佳选择?

经过上面的详细分析,我们可以总结出几个核心优势:

效果专业级90.14%的准确率不是吹的,实际使用中,大部分图片的处理效果已经接近专业设计师水平。特别是对于电商常见的商品类型,表现非常稳定。

隐私绝对安全所有图片都在本地处理,不上传任何服务器。对于未发布的新品、独家设计的商品图,这是最重要的保障。

成本几乎为零除了电费和电脑折旧,没有其他成本。对于需要批量处理图片的电商商家,长期来看能节省大量外包费用。

效率提升显著从手动处理到全自动批量处理,效率提升不是百分之几十,而是几倍甚至几十倍。解放出来的时间,可以用来做更重要的运营工作。

灵活可定制你可以根据自己的需求调整参数,集成到自动化工作流中,实现从图片处理到上架的全流程自动化。

7.2 给不同规模商家的建议

个人卖家/小团队

  • 建议:直接使用工具的单张处理功能
  • 优势:零成本起步,效果比手动好太多
  • 注意:学习基本的图片预处理技巧,提升效果

中型电商店铺

  • 建议:搭建完整的批量处理流程
  • 优势:处理效率最大化,成本控制最优
  • 注意:建立规范的图片管理流程,避免混乱

大型电商企业

  • 建议:将工具集成到内部系统中
  • 优势:全流程自动化,与ERP/CRM系统打通
  • 注意:考虑集群部署,支持高并发处理

7.3 开始行动吧

如果你还在为商品图片处理发愁,还在为抠图效果不满意而烦恼,还在为外包成本高而心疼,那么现在就是改变的时候。

RMBG-2.0本地抠图工具,就像给你的电商运营配了一个24小时不休息、不收工资、效果稳定的专业美工。它不会完全取代设计师的创意工作,但能帮你解决80%的重复性抠图工作。

技术不应该只是技术人员的玩具,而应该是提升效率的工具。希望这篇文章能帮你打开一扇门,看到技术如何真正为业务创造价值。


获取更多AI镜像

想探索更多AI镜像和应用场景?访问 CSDN星图镜像广场,提供丰富的预置镜像,覆盖大模型推理、图像生成、视频生成、模型微调等多个领域,支持一键部署。

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/3/9 3:59:04

CAD设计国际化:利用TranslateGemma实现工程图纸多语言标注

CAD设计国际化&#xff1a;利用TranslateGemma实现工程图纸多语言标注 1. 工程图纸的跨国协作难题 在机械制造、建筑施工和工业设备领域&#xff0c;一张CAD图纸往往需要跨越多个国家和地区流转。德国工程师设计的液压系统图纸&#xff0c;可能要交给中国工厂生产&#xff0c…

作者头像 李华
网站建设 2026/3/11 15:34:12

YOLO12模型对抗训练:提升鲁棒性

YOLO12模型对抗训练&#xff1a;提升鲁棒性 如果你用过YOLO系列模型做目标检测&#xff0c;可能会发现一个有趣的现象&#xff1a;有时候模型在正常图片上表现很好&#xff0c;但遇到一些经过特殊处理的图片——比如加了点肉眼几乎看不出的噪声——就突然“瞎了”&#xff0c;…

作者头像 李华
网站建设 2026/3/11 1:29:07

DCT-Net开箱即用:上传照片立即获得卡通效果

DCT-Net开箱即用&#xff1a;上传照片立即获得卡通效果 1. 引言&#xff1a;从真实人像到卡通角色的魔法 你有没有想过&#xff0c;把自己或者朋友的照片&#xff0c;一键变成动漫里的角色&#xff1f;以前这可能需要专业画师花上几个小时&#xff0c;但现在&#xff0c;只需…

作者头像 李华
网站建设 2026/3/8 23:14:14

Clawdbot性能调优指南:提升Qwen3-VL:30B响应速度

Clawdbot性能调优指南&#xff1a;提升Qwen3-VL-30B响应速度 你是不是也遇到过这种情况&#xff1a;在飞书里你的Clawdbot助手&#xff0c;问它一个关于图片的问题&#xff0c;然后就开始盯着屏幕上的“正在思考...”转圈圈&#xff0c;等了好几秒才收到回复。如果团队里好几个…

作者头像 李华
网站建设 2026/3/10 20:12:59

基于Git-RSCLIP的智能广告投放系统设计

基于Git-RSCLIP的智能广告投放系统设计 你有没有想过&#xff0c;为什么有时候刷社交媒体&#xff0c;看到的广告特别“懂你”&#xff1f;比如你刚和朋友聊完想买双跑鞋&#xff0c;下一秒就刷到了运动品牌的广告。这背后&#xff0c;其实是一套复杂的系统在分析你的兴趣&…

作者头像 李华